I ask the Leader, and Senator O'Brien, our spokesperson on rural development, to have a debate on this very important subject as soon as possible. I thank Senator O'Toole for his very kind support on the issue I raised yesterday pertaining to Kilbeggan racetrack. While it might be the preserve of the Turf Club to grant or refuse a licence, it has thrown out the baby with the bath-water. There is no cognisance whatsoever given to such situations in rural Ireland. The infrastructure is being taken away. The racetrack is all that Kilbeggan has, apart from Locke's Distillery, which is a help, but in terms of the local economy, the existence and operation of the racecourse is paramount to Kilbeggan and to mid-Westmeath as a whole. We all know what the paragon of virtue in relation to planning, namely An Taisce, is doing to rural Ireland. The sooner we have this debate, the better.
